Retail Shopping in Leeds, UT

48 N Main St, Leeds, Utah, 84737-1845

(435) 635-3294


39 S Main St, Leeds, Utah, 84737-1949

(435) 635-2060


261 N Main St, Leeds, Utah, 84746

(435) 879-8695


4 N Main St, Leeds, Utah, 84737-1939

(435) 635-2749


57 S Main St, Leeds, Utah, 84737-1949

(435) 635-2113